Mother and Son Sentenced for Brutal Murder of Disabled Man in South Carolina

- 🎯 Samantha Watts and her son, Payton Watts, have been sentenced to a combined 85 years in prison for the murder of Corey Soles, a 29-year-old man who was in a wheelchair at the time of his death.
- 🔨 Soles was beaten to death with an iron pole, suffering blunt force trauma from eight to 10 blows to the head.
- 💔 His body was discovered two years ago, wrapped in tarps and weighed down with cement blocks in Gallivance Ferry, South Carolina.
Drug Operation and Family Involvement
- 📈 Prosecutors revealed that Samantha Watts operated a drug distribution business and used her children, including Payton (16 at the time of the murder), as enforcers.
- ⛓️ Samantha Watts was sentenced to 45 years in prison, and Payton Watts received a 35-year sentence, with both serving day-for-day sentences.
- ⚖️ Other family members, Amber and Jonathan Watts, received lesser sentences after pleading guilty to accessory after the fact and first-degree assault and battery, respectively.
Legal Strategy and Plea Deals
- 🤝 The plea deals for Samantha and Payton were made just before their trial was set to begin, suggesting a strategic decision to avoid a potentially harsher jury verdict.
